What is Graylog?

Graylog is an open, AI-powered SIEM and log management platform designed to help security and IT teams gain visibility, detect threats, and control log data costs without unnecessary complexity or vendor lock-in.

Graylog centralizes logs, security telemetry, and operational data from cloud, on-prem, and hybrid environments into a single platform. With built-in parsing, normalization, correlation, and threat intelligence enrichment, teams can quickly understand what’s happening across their environment and respond with confidence.

Designed for organizations with limited security resources, Graylog reduces alert fatigue through practical, explainable AI, entity-centric risk prioritization, and guided investigation workflows. Analysts can move from alert to context to resolution in fewer steps, focusing on real risks instead of sorting through noisy detections.

Selective ingestion and intelligent data tiering help organizations keep SIEM costs predictable by ensuring only actively used data consumes license and performance resources. Historical logs remain accessible for investigations and compliance without forcing teams to pay for unnecessary ingestion or hot storage.

Graylog supports flexible deployment models, including self-managed, cloud, and hybrid environments, with open integrations that work alongside existing security and IT tools. With powerful search, customizable dashboards, automated alerts, and reporting, Graylog delivers unified logging and security analytics that scale with your environment—without locking you into a single ecosystem.

Key benefits of using Graylog

Detect real threats faster -
Correlate events, enrich alerts with threat intelligence, and prioritize risk using entity-centric scoring so analysts focus on what actually matters.

Reduce alert noise and analyst fatigue -
Practical AI, guided workflows, and built-in detections help teams spend less time triaging false positives and more time responding to real incidents.

Predictable SIEM costs -
Selective ingestion and intelligent data tiering ensure you only pay for the data you actively use, while keeping historical logs available for audits and investigations.

Built for lean teams -
Designed for organizations with 1–5 analysts, Graylog simplifies setup, investigation, and response without requiring dedicated SIEM engineers.

Unified visibility across environments -
Collect and analyze logs from cloud platforms, on-prem infrastructure, applications, and network devices in one centralized system.

Open and flexible architecture -
Deploy Graylog on-prem, in the cloud, or in hybrid environments, and integrate with existing security and IT tools without vendor lock-in.

Faster investigations -
Powerful search, normalized data, dashboards, and guided investigation workflows help teams move from alert to answer quickly.

Operational and security insights in one platform -
Support both security operations and IT operations use cases with shared data, dashboards, alerts, and reports.

Audit and compliance ready -
Retain logs cost-effectively, generate reports on demand, and provide clear investigation evidence without manual data hunts.

Scales with your environment -
From small teams to large distributed environments, Graylog grows with your data volume and security needs without forcing architectural trade-offs.
